## Deployment: Circuit Breaker for the Quillmark Pricing API

The gatewing service wraps every call to the upstream Quillmark pricing API in a circuit breaker. When the failure ratio crosses the threshold, the breaker opens and requests fail fast with a cached fallback quote. Do not disable the breaker during an incident; instead, adjust the half-open probe interval and watch the recovery dashboard. Changes require a rolling restart of the gatewing pods. The breaker reads the following configuration values at startup.

service settings:
[istax]
port = 9090
team = sormir
host = istax.ferradyn.corp
region = central-2
access_code = ac_447e33
timeout_ms = 250

☐ Off-site run — calibration weights (Batch K-12)

Before the courier departs for the Ashgrove metrology facility, the records team must complete the following: photograph each of the eight transit cases with seals visible, log the seal numbers against the certification ledger, and file the signed custody form in the Torlin binder. Confirm the return date is entered in the tracking sheet. Once documentation is complete and the courier is ready, pass along the hand-over instruction below.

dispatch memo: the istwyn norwyn courier leaves the lamael kaswyn briwyn tamix jorael gorix zoreth holir ledger at gate 3079 under passcode 677723

Welcome aboard. We're retiring Quillfeather, our homegrown job queue, in favor of the Torrent scheduler. Migrations run in phases, and every worker image you publish during the cutover must be signed before the registry accepts it. Please take care with this step. Sign your staging images using the deploy key below.

rollout seal: bky19_eMLCfa2rZ3EgiNqssvu

## Limits and Quotas

Plugins targeting the Coldmere archive service must respect bucket-level quotas when moving objects to cold storage. Archive jobs exceeding the batch ceiling are rejected, not queued. Retry with smaller batches rather than raising concurrency. The enforced limits for the current Hollowvale region rollout are shown below.

tuning constants:
WEIGHTS = {
    "normir": 304,
    "quenix": 35,
}